US regulator tells GM to hit the brakes on customer tracking

Smart Driver pitched as safety app, but feds claim it’s a data-harvesting scheme that jacked up premiums

The Federal Trade Commission has banned General Motors and subsidiary OnStar from sharing drivers’ precise location and behavior data with consumer reporting agencies for five years under a 20-year consent order finalized January 14.…
